    Hi @Rapa

    Most probably you might have purchased our app via App Store or using the F-Secure Total subscription before. There is a grace period to log out from the subscription for App Store and for F-Secure Total, you are able to log out from the subscription if you have a newer version of F-Secure FREEDOME VPN.

    Please follow the steps below :

    1. Open F-Secure FREEDOME VPN app
    2. Go to Settings, scroll all the way down and look for Log Out. If you see it tap on it. (if you do no see it please proceed to step 3)
    3. Once done, go to Subscription and you will be able to see under multi-platform Log in. You will receive a pop up with 2 selections as below :
      • Have a username and password (if you have F-Secure TOTAL account)
      • Have an anonymous Account ID (the option dedicated to those who bought a license code and does not have an F-Secure TOTAL account.
    4. Proceed to tap on Enter Account ID, paste the code you have and click Activate)
    5. Your F-Secure FREEDOME VPN subscription shall now be activated
